When Florida State trotted out the “WildCam” package in Saturday’s 35-17 victory over Syracuse, my first thought was, “Manny Diaz’s week just got more complicated.” Willie Taggart’s staff just presented the University of Miami’s defensive-minded head coach with a wrinkle that needs ironing.

Not only does the wildcat formation add a new dimension to FSU’s offense, it may also keep the ‘Canes from being able to dial in on the Seminoles’ base offense this week at practice.
